首页 > 生活百科 >

EXCEL中时间计算公式

更新时间:发布时间:

问题描述:

EXCEL中时间计算公式,急!急!急!求帮忙看看这个问题!

最佳答案

推荐答案

2025-06-19 09:49:01

在日常工作中,Excel作为一款强大的数据处理工具,常常被用来记录和分析各种与时间相关的任务。无论是统计工作时长、安排日程还是计算加班时间,Excel的时间计算功能都能为我们提供极大的便利。然而,对于初学者来说,Excel中的时间计算可能会显得有些复杂。今天,我们就来聊聊如何利用Excel中的时间计算公式,轻松搞定各种时间相关的问题。

时间的基本表示方式

首先,我们需要了解Excel是如何存储时间的。在Excel中,时间是以小数的形式存储的,其中一天等于1。例如,中午12点的时间值是0.5,因为它是从午夜开始的半天。因此,当我们输入一个时间时,Excel实际上是在存储一个介于0到1之间的数值。

常见的时间计算公式

1. 计算两个时间之间的时间差

假设你有两个时间点,分别在A1和B1单元格中,你想知道这两个时间之间相隔了多少小时。可以使用以下公式:

```

=(B1-A1)24

```

这个公式的原理是先计算出两个时间之间的差值(以天为单位),然后乘以24将其转换为小时。

2. 将时间转换为分钟或秒

如果你需要将时间转换为分钟或秒,可以使用以下公式:

- 转换为分钟:

```

=(B1-A1)1440

```

- 转换为秒:

```

=(B1-A1)86400

```

这些公式同样基于时间以天为单位的存储方式,通过不同的倍数来实现转换。

3. 计算工作时间

在实际工作中,我们经常需要计算员工的工作时间,但需要注意排除非工作时间(如周末和节假日)。可以使用以下公式:

```

=IF(WEEKDAY(A1,2)<6, B1-A1, 0)

```

这个公式会检查日期是否为工作日(周一至周五),如果是,则计算两个时间之间的差值;如果不是,则返回0。

实际应用示例

假设你是一名项目经理,需要统计团队成员的每周工作时长。你可以按照以下步骤操作:

1. 在A列输入每个成员的上班时间,在B列输入下班时间。

2. 在C列使用公式`=(B1-A1)24`计算每个人的每日工作时长。

3. 在D列使用公式`=SUM(C:C)`计算总工作时长。

这样,你就可以快速得到团队的总工作时长,而无需手动逐个计算。

注意事项

- 确保所有时间格式都设置为“时间”类型,否则公式可能无法正确计算。

- 如果涉及到跨天的时间计算,比如从晚上8点到次日早上6点,需要特别注意公式的设置。

- 对于复杂的日期和时间计算,可以结合Excel的其他函数(如IF、DATE等)进行更灵活的操作。

通过以上方法,你可以轻松掌握Excel中时间计算的技巧,并在实际工作中提高效率。希望这篇文章能帮助你在时间管理上更加得心应手!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。